Stop, Look and Love is a 1939 American comedy film directed by Otto Brower and starring Jean Rogers, William Frawley, and Robert Kellard.{{cite book|last1=Nowlan|first1=Robert A.|last2=Nowlan|first2=Gwendolyn Wright|title=Cinema Sequels and Remakes, 1903-1987|url=https://archive.org/details/cinemasequelsrem00robe|url-access=registration|year=1989|publisher=McFarland|isbn=978-0-89950-314-1|page=[https://archive.org/details/cinemasequelsrem00robe/page/234 234]}}
